Maintenance Truck Tech II
As a valued member of our team, the Maintenance Truck Tech II is required to perform all duties of a level 1, in addition to perform basic to mid-level repair skills on at least 80% of all vehicle areas including hydraulic systems, engine and transmission accessories. Effective skills in welding, use of torch and A/C systems. Not including electronic or high-level diagnostics and repairs on all vehicle areas;
also, not including internal component repairs of engine, transmissions, and gear boxes. Shift Tuesday - Saturday 10:00 am- 6:30 pm. Occasional overtime may be required as needed.

- Appropriate tools required to diagnose and perform major repairs in vehicles.
- Able to use compressed gas torch and adjustments.
- Effectively do inspections and mechanical repairs to equipment and routine preventive services.
- Efficient communication and computer skills for proper file documentation on each job performed.
- Knowledge and ability to identify the proper name of all visible parts and non-visible parts in a vehicle.
- Maintain a high standard of safety, cleanliness, and efficiency in all maintenance.
- Will maintain appropriate record keeping for Bit inspections, DVIRs, work done description and work orders.
- Ensures vehicles meet CHP/BIT/PM inspection requirements.
- Replace, install and service brake systems, cab and sheet metal components, engine accessories, HVAC systems, hydraulic systems, and lighting electrical systems.
- Replace, install and service mixer truck equipment, product transfer systems, starting systems, steering systems, transmissions, wheels, hubs, and bearings.
- Replace, install frame components and basic diagnose of electronic control systems.
- Replace, install, service and diagnose charging systems, clutches and drive lines, and suspensions systems.
- Will inspect and identify vehicle conditions on different types of equipment such as tractors, trailers, or mixers.
- Will install, select, or identify proper tire replacements & legal limit knowledge.
- Efficient organizational skills for scheduling and periodization of jobs.
- Will prepare metal surfaces and welding techniques to complete assigned tasks.
- Tracks and schedules with operations or manager on vehicles status and updates.
- Perform other duties as assigned by management.
- Ability to read and interpret documents.
- Basic math and measurement skills.
- Knowledge of methods, tools, and equipment utilized in maintenance repair.
